In a significant move for the Ethereum ecosystem, co-founder Vitalik Buterin has outlined a comprehensive roadmap aimed at enhancing the network’s resistance to quantum computing threats. Speaking on February 27, 2026, Buterin emphasized the need for strategic changes across four critical areas: validator signatures, data storage, user accounts, and proofs.
The potential for quantum computing to compromise traditional cryptographic systems has raised alarms within the blockchain community. Buterin’s roadmap reflects a proactive approach to safeguarding Ethereum’s integrity as the technology evolves. He acknowledged the complexity of implementing these changes, stating that the transition would not be straightforward.
The proposed modifications are designed to bolster the security framework of Ethereum, ensuring that it remains resilient against emerging technological threats.
